Bagan - Mahabodhi Temple
Bagan is quite possibly the greatest place I've ever been.
Almost 1500 years ago, a magnificent city of temples was built out of brick and stone in central Myanmar. The kilns firing the brick required so much wood to burn, the land became arid and barren, stripped of it's trees, and the city was eventually abandoned
before it was ever finished. Today the trees have returned and nearly 3,000 temples, chedis and stupas survive, some ruined, some active. From the tops of the temples, looking across this vast green field, you can see nearly every one.
